European Green Days at Aiviekste river floodplains

near Ďaudona – 02.06.2004.          

 

Green Days is annual events to facilitate understanding and local support of Natura 2000 network of protected nature areas over the Europe at the local and regional level. This year we also celebrate 25 aniversary of the EU's Birds Directive due to that, the special attention is paid to bird species protected by this directive.

 

This Green Day event is devoted to new Natura 2000 area “Aiviekste floodplain” and organized by The Administration of Teici Nature Reserve. The main value of this area is high density of Corncrake Crex crex - is symbol of our event and a logo of local Municipality of Ďaudona. To regenerate and protect grassland habitats for protected birds, nature friendly management in this area is carried out during last years with the support of EU LIFE Nature Program.

 

 

To facilitate positive understanding and local support of newly established Nature Park, local inhabitants will be invited for bird watching in early morning. Local authorities and members of Consultative Board of Teici NR will be introduced with nature values and management practice during the guided walk thought the wetland area..
